Pull PCI updates from Bjorn Helgaas:

 - skip AER driver error recovery callbacks for correctable errors
   reported via ACPI APEI, as we already do for errors reported via the
   native path (Tyler Baicar)

 - fix DPC shared interrupt handling (Alex Williamson)

 - print full DPC interrupt number (Keith Busch)

 - enable DPC only if AER is available (Keith Busch)

 - simplify DPC code (Bjorn Helgaas)

 - calculate ASPM L1 substate parameter instead of hardcoding it (Bjorn
   Helgaas)

 - enable Latency Tolerance Reporting for ASPM L1 substates (Bjorn
   Helgaas)

 - move ASPM internal interfaces out of public header (Bjorn Helgaas)

 - allow hot-removal of VGA devices (Mika Westerberg)

 - speed up unplug and shutdown by assuming Thunderbolt controllers
   don't support Command Completed events (Lukas Wunner)

 - add AtomicOps support for GPU and Infiniband drivers (Felix Kuehling,
   Jay Cornwall)

 - expose "ari_enabled" in sysfs to help NIC naming (Stuart Hayes)

 - clean up PCI DMA interface usage (Christoph Hellwig)

 - remove PCI pool API (replaced with DMA pool) (Romain Perier)

 - deprecate pci_get_bus_and_slot(), which assumed PCI domain 0 (Sinan
   Kaya)

 - move DT PCI code from drivers/of/ to drivers/pci/ (Rob Herring)

 - add PCI-specific wrappers for dev_info(), etc (Frederick Lawler)

 - remove warnings on sysfs mmap failure (Bjorn Helgaas)

 - quiet ROM validation messages (Alex Deucher)

 - remove redundant memory alloc failure messages (Markus Elfring)

 - fill in types for compile-time VGA and other I/O port resources
   (Bjorn Helgaas)

 - make "pci=pcie_scan_all" work for Root Ports as well as Downstream
   Ports to help AmigaOne X1000 (Bjorn Helgaas)

 - add SPDX tags to all PCI files (Bjorn Helgaas)

 - quirk Marvell 9128 DMA aliases (Alex Williamson)

 - quirk broken INTx disable on Ceton InfiniTV4 (Bjorn Helgaas)

 - fix CONFIG_PCI=n build by adding dummy pci_irqd_intx_xlate() (Niklas
   Cassel)

 - use DMA API to get MSI address for DesignWare IP (Niklas Cassel)

 - fix endpoint-mode DMA mask configuration (Kishon Vijay Abraham I)

 - fix ARTPEC-6 incorrect IS_ERR() usage (Wei Yongjun)

 - add support for ARTPEC-7 SoC (Niklas Cassel)

 - add endpoint-mode support for ARTPEC (Niklas Cassel)

 - add Cadence PCIe host and endpoint controller driver (Cyrille
   Pitchen)

 - handle multiple INTx status bits being set in dra7xx (Vignesh R)

 - translate dra7xx hwirq range to fix INTD handling (Vignesh R)

 - remove deprecated Exynos PHY initialization code (Jaehoon Chung)

 - fix MSI erratum workaround for HiSilicon Hip06/Hip07 (Dongdong Liu)

 - fix NULL pointer dereference in iProc BCMA driver (Ray Jui)

 - fix Keystone interrupt-controller-node lookup (Johan Hovold)

 - constify qcom driver structures (Julia Lawall)

 - rework Tegra config space mapping to increase space available for
   endpoints (Vidya Sagar)

 - simplify Tegra driver by using bus->sysdata (Manikanta Maddireddy)

 - remove PCI_REASSIGN_ALL_BUS usage on Tegra (Manikanta Maddireddy)

 - add support for Global Fabric Manager Server (GFMS) event to
   Microsemi Switchtec switch driver (Logan Gunthorpe)

 - add IDs for Switchtec PSX 24xG3 and PSX 48xG3 (Kelvin Cao)

* Cadence PCIe endpoint controller

Required properties:
- compatible: Should contain "cdns,cdns-pcie-ep" to identify the IP used.
- reg: Should contain the controller register base address and AXI interface
  region base address respectively.
- reg-names: Must be "reg" and "mem" respectively.
- cdns,max-outbound-regions: Set to maximum number of outbound regions

Optional properties:
- max-functions: Maximum number of functions that can be configured (default 1).

Example:

pcie@fc000000 {
	compatible = "cdns,cdns-pcie-ep";
	reg = <0x0 0xfc000000 0x0 0x01000000>,
	      <0x0 0x80000000 0x0 0x40000000>;
	reg-names = "reg", "mem";
	cdns,max-outbound-regions = <16>;
	max-functions = /bits/ 8 <8>;
};

* Cadence PCIe host controller

This PCIe controller inherits the base properties defined in
host-generic-pci.txt.

Required properties:
- compatible: Should contain "cdns,cdns-pcie-host" to identify the IP used.
- reg: Should contain the controller register base address, PCIe configuration
  window base address, and AXI interface region base address respectively.
- reg-names: Must be "reg", "cfg" and "mem" respectively.
- #address-cells: Set to <3>
- #size-cells: Set to <2>
- device_type: Set to "pci"
- ranges: Ranges for the PCI memory and I/O regions
- #interrupt-cells: Set to <1>
- interrupt-map-mask and interrupt-map: Standard PCI properties to define the
  mapping of the PCIe interface to interrupt numbers.

Optional properties:
- cdns,max-outbound-regions: Set to maximum number of outbound regions
  (default 32)
- cdns,no-bar-match-nbits: Set into the no BAR match register to configure the
  number of least significant bits kept during inbound (PCIe -> AXI) address
  translations (default 32)
- vendor-id: The PCI vendor ID (16 bits, default is design dependent)
- device-id: The PCI device ID (16 bits, default is design dependent)

Example:

pcie@fb000000 {
	compatible = "cdns,cdns-pcie-host";
	device_type = "pci";
	#address-cells = <3>;
	#size-cells = <2>;
	bus-range = <0x0 0xff>;
	linux,pci-domain = <0>;
	cdns,max-outbound-regions = <16>;
	cdns,no-bar-match-nbits = <32>;
	vendor-id = /bits/ 16 <0x17cd>;
	device-id = /bits/ 16 <0x0200>;

	reg = <0x0 0xfb000000  0x0 0x01000000>,
	      <0x0 0x41000000  0x0 0x00001000>,
	      <0x0 0x40000000  0x0 0x04000000>;
	reg-names = "reg", "cfg", "mem";

	ranges = <0x02000000 0x0 0x42000000  0x0 0x42000000  0x0 0x1000000>,
		 <0x01000000 0x0 0x43000000  0x0 0x43000000  0x0 0x0010000>;

	#interrupt-cells = <0x1>;

	interrupt-map = <0x0 0x0 0x0  0x1  &gic  0x0 0x0 0x0 14 0x1
			 0x0 0x0 0x0  0x2  &gic  0x0 0x0 0x0 15 0x1
			 0x0 0x0 0x0  0x3  &gic  0x0 0x0 0x0 16 0x1
			 0x0 0x0 0x0  0x4  &gic  0x0 0x0 0x0 17 0x1>;

	interrupt-map-mask = <0x0 0x0 0x0  0x7>;

	msi-parent = <&its_pci>;
};
